AIoT物联网《智能电车防盗系统》项目实战-Day4-HaaS EDU K1介绍与开发环境搭建

本文详细介绍了如何在Windows系统上搭建HaaSEDUK1的开发环境,包括VSCode安装、Python配置、Git安装、AliOSThings源码获取、USB转串口驱动、helloworld示例工程创建与烧录过程,以及AliOSThings操作系统框架、内核和组件的简介。
摘要由CSDN通过智能技术生成

4、电车环境信息采集开发

项目开发流程2

4.1、HaaS EDU K1介绍与开发环境搭建

4.1.1、HaaS EDU K1介绍

图片2

图片4

图片5

图片6

图片9

图片12

4.1.2、开发环境搭建

注意点: Windows 系统下请以管理员身份 运行VS Code,避免因为python权限问题导致创建失败。

4.1.2.1、VSCode(Visual Studio Code)安装:

​ https://developer.aliyun.com/article/769744?spm=a2c6h.12873639.article-detail.7.137d18ffh0kGJh

①、安装Python
②、安装aos-cube

python换成国内源:

pip config set global.index-url http://mirrors.aliyun.com/pypi/simple/
pip install aos-cube

python换源

环境安装1

python -m pip install --upgrade pip
pip install aos-cube

环境安装8

环境安装10

③、安装Git

环境安装12

④、安装alios-studio或haas-studio插件

VS Code设置中文:

Ctrl+Shift+P
configure display language

haas-studio

4.1.2.2、AliOS Things源码:
4.1.2.3、USB转串口驱动 CH340 安装

CH340驱动安装

CH340驱动安装成功

4.1.2.4、helloworld示例工程烧录
aos create project -b <board> -t <solution> -d <destdir> <solution_name>
aos create project -b haaseduk1 -t helloworld_demo -d ./ helloworld

环境安装13

①、helloworld工程创建

helloword1

helloword2

helloword3

helloword4

helloword5

helloword6

helloword7

②、helloworld工程编译

helloworld工程编译

helloworld工程编译1

③、helloworld程序烧录

helloworld烧录1

helloworld烧录2

helloworld烧录3

helloworld烧录5

helloworld烧录6

helloworld烧录7

④、查看打印信息

helloworld打印1

helloworld打印2

4.2、AliOS Things操作系统介绍

4.2.1、系统框架介绍

​ 系统概述:https://g.alicdn.com/alios-things-3.3/doc/index.html?spm=a2cti.24227744.0.0.5e5b5555jaS1ow

系统框架

4.2.2、rhino内核介绍

​ 内核编程:https://g.alicdn.com/alios-things-3.3/doc/aos_kernel.html?spm=a2c4g.11186623.0.0.1ff66f16DX2lHX

AliOS Things 内核与项目

4.2.3、组件介绍

​ 组件介绍:https://g.alicdn.com/alios-things-3.3/doc/component.html?spm=a2cti.24227744.0.0.c225ca7aV98Ree

4.2.4、目录结构

目录结构

  • 11
    点赞
  • 8
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值